Species Spotlight: Unveiling the Varieties

When we talk about tropical pink blossoms, we're not just talking about one type of tree. Several species contribute to this stunning display. Let's highlight a few: the Tabebuia rosea, often referred to as the pink poui, is a common sight. Its trumpet-shaped flowers create a dramatic effect, blanketing the tree in a profusion of pink. Then there’s the Bauhinia, with its distinctive butterfly-shaped leaves and delicate pink flowers. Each species has its unique characteristics, from the shape and size of the blossoms to the texture of the bark and the overall form of the tree. Understanding these differences adds another layer of appreciation to the beauty of the Isthmus landscape. But these species are more than just pretty faces; they also play vital roles in the ecosystem. The Tabebuia rosea, for example, provides habitat for various insects and birds, while the Bauhinia's roots help stabilize the soil, preventing erosion. Photography Tips: Capturing the Perfect Shot

To truly capture the beauty of the tropical pink blossoms, here are a few photography tips. First, pay attention to the light. The golden hour, the period shortly after sunrise and before sunset, provides warm, soft light that can enhance the colors of the blossoms. Experiment with different angles and perspectives to find the most flattering composition. Try shooting from below to emphasize the height of the trees or from above to capture the overall landscape. Use a wide aperture to create a shallow depth of field, blurring the background and drawing attention to the blossoms. And don't be afraid to get close! Macro photography can reveal the intricate details of the flowers, showcasing their delicate petals and textures. Remember to use a tripod to stabilize your camera, especially in low-light conditions. And consider using a polarizing filter to reduce glare and enhance the colors.
